Unlock your full potential in the water with the optimal pair of fins. Selecting the right fins can significantly impact your performance by improving your power. Fins come in a variety of models, each suited to different swimming styles.
Consider your experience level when making your choice. Beginners may benefit from shorter, soft fins for better stability, while advanced swimmers may choose longer, stiffer fins for increased thrust.
